Market Overview

According to fortune business insights, the global medical imaging informatics market size was valued at USD 5.02 billion in 2025. The market is projected to grow from USD 5.49 billion in 2026 to USD 12.11 billion by 2034, exhibiting a CAGR of 10.39% during the forecast period. North America dominated the medical imaging informatics market with a market share of 41.83% in 2025.

The analysis shows that the market is expanding due to a higher number of diagnostic imaging procedures, increased adoption of cloud-based and enterprise imaging solutions, and a growing demand for interoperable systems. These technologies are being used to capture, store, manage, and analyze medical imaging data, which enhances workflow efficiency, facilitates remote access to images, and improves collaboration among clinicians, thereby supporting overall market growth.

High Adoption of Core Digital Systems to Drive Software/Platforms Segment Growth

Based on component, the market is divided into software/platforms and services. The software/platforms segment holds the largest market share, driven by the high adoption of core digital systems such as PACS, VNA, enterprise imaging, and workflow platforms used to store, view, analyze, and exchange imaging data.

Higher Data Control and Security Needs to Drive On-Premise Segment Expansion

By deployment, the market is categorized into on-premise, cloud-based, and hybrid. The on-premise segment is leading the market as many hospitals historically deployed imaging systems within their own IT infrastructure for greater control over data and security. Long replacement cycles for legacy systems also contribute to this segment's dominance.
